People South Africa Taryn M.C. Ralph peoplepill id: taryn-mc-ralphTMR 1 views today 10 views this weekSouth African chiropteristTaryn M.C. RalphBiographyListsAlso ViewedListsTaryn M.C. Ralph is in following listsBy field of workNotable South African biologistsNotable South African scientistsBy work and/or countryNotable South African ZoologistsNotable South African ChiropteristsFrom our partnersSponsoredTaryn M.C. Ralph